C语言什么时候要return0

作者&投稿:翁颖 (若有异议请与网页底部的电邮联系)
FPGA的编程语言跟C语言有什么不同?~

学FPGA给我最大的体会就是它的编程语言是并行执行的,不像C语言那样一行一行的执行。verilog里面有个always语句,所有的always语句块全部并发执行,而always语句块内部是逐行执行的(前提是只是用阻塞赋值)。
verilog中没有中断的概念,而逐行执行指令的C语言却离不开中断。
学习verilog必须要掌握最基本的概念,像上面的阻塞赋值等等,新手都要经历这一关的,呵呵。
还有,verilog是始终离不开硬件,c语言中可以不限制循环次数,而verilog就不行,因为每循环一次就会增加FPGA内部资源的占用。
最后在说一点儿,verilog中有的语句不能被综合(Oh,什么是综合?,百度吧),像定义浮点的float就不可以,在编程时慎用。
好啦就说这些。

.net是一个框架,同时也提供了一个运行环境,可以在这个框架下使用到的编程语言有VC++,VB,C#等,打个比方,如果是用C#开发的WINFORM(WINDOWS窗体应用程序),客户计算机上想要运行它就必须安装相应版本的.net framework,如果是C#开发的WEB,服务器上就必须安装相应版本安装相应版本的.net framework。关于这个解释最好还是上微软的官方看看,http://msdn.microsoft.com

从C语言学到了什么...是不是刚大学毕业哦,工科的学生基本都会学这个,但用的没多少,别提练习写C语言的代码了,想要应对别人问你的问题,就还是温习下教科书上的内容吧,编程语言的目的都是应用,大学时代学的基本都是各个数据类型的操作,指针的操作,文件的操作,这些也都是以实际应用为目的,也只是个基础。

不一定有必要在C的基础上学习.net,但是建议这么做,了解基础的东西对后面深入学习有帮助,最重要的原因是.net上的东西都会封装的很厉害,没基础很容易让人迷途的。

return是返回的意思,是一个函数的返回值,当函数有返回值时就需要使用return;
return 后面的返回值类型要和函数声明中的返回值类型一致,
main函数的return语句也可以省略,当执行到函数末尾时默认执行return 0;

int main(void)
{
}
则通常需要给函数返回一个数值,一般,return 0表示这个函数已经被正常地执行完毕以跳出该程序.

如果定义函数为void类型或者没有定义类型,通常不需要return 0即可.

void fun(..)
{
...
return;//可不要
}

int fun(..)//只要不是void
{
...
return n;//必需要
}

return是返回的意思,是一个函数的返回值,当函数有返回值时就需要使用return,比如说一般
int main()
{
........;

return 0;
}


检验Re是什么意思?
Re可以是限定词或者前缀,在不同的场合有不同的意义。比如在电子邮件中,Re通常是reply(回复)的缩写,表示回复对方邮件。在学术论文中,Re通常表示“关于”,引用于文章和观点。而在语言学中,Re通常作为前缀,表示“再次”的意思,在词语中加强重复的语义。Re在不少语言中都有相似的用法,比如法语和西...

网络语言re是什么意思?
re一般是网络上常用的缩写,意思是reply(回复)的简写。有时也会指代repost(转发)或者regarding(关于)。在邮箱或者聊天软件中,常常看到这个词,表示要回复对方的信息。当别人发来询问或者需要你回复的信息时,你可以简单的回答“re”,表达你已经看到信息并且准备回复。有些网友也会在社交媒体上使用“...

re前缀是什么意思
re前缀的意思是表示“再度”或“重复”的意思。在许多语境中,尤其是在语言学和计算机科学领域,re前缀常被用来表示某种行为的重复或再次发生。详细解释如下:re前缀的含义 1. 重复的动作或状态:在许多词语中,re前缀表示一种行为的重复或再次发生。例如,“repeat”表示重复的动作或事物,“rebuild”表示...

代码RE是什么意思?
RE是Regular Expression的缩写,中文翻译为正则表达式。正则表达式是一种描述特定模式的模式语言,它通过预设规则匹配文本字符串中的内容。RE广泛应用于文本处理、搜索、替换、数据清洗等领域。RE的优点在于它灵活、简洁、高效,但同时也有着一定的学习难度。在编程语言中,RE往往以字符串形式出现。程序员可以使...

词根‘RE’ 的两种含义
revoke的词根则来自vocare(叫,喊),它意味着撤销或废除,revoke [rɪ'vok],一个动作,一个决定,指向过去的逆转。最后,regress,regress [rɪ'ɡrɛs],如同字面的行走倒退,也暗示了思想、行为或情感的回归。每个词根都有其深远的含义,"RE"的双重面貌展示了语言的丰富性和深度...

re怎么读,re还可以组什么词?
reply 1、含义:v. 回答;答复;回应。n. 回答;答复。2、用法 1385年进入英语,直接源自古法语的replier,意为回答,响应;最初源自拉丁语的replicare:re (回,反复) + plicare (折叠),意为再次折好。reply的基本意思是“回答”“答复”“作答”,主要指用语言文字对问题、指控、辩论、质问...

英语语言学关于语素的问题
语素是语言中最小的音义结合体,是组词的基本结构单位。例如:1.purify=pure+ify 即有两个语素——pure和ify pure意为“纯净的”;加上后缀“ify”:意为“使...成为;使...化”。组合在一起,就成了“使纯净;净化”之意了。2.reform=re+ form,也是有两个语素——前缀“re”和form form...

weare缩写形式是什么
2. we are的缩写形式:特定的缩写形式是基于语言习惯和广泛接受的约定。在口语和书面语中,"we are"经常被缩写为"we're",这种用法非常普遍,且容易被识别和理解。这是因为这样的缩写形式符合语言的自然流动和简化需求。3. 语言的发展与变化:语言的运用是不断发展和变化的。随着时间的推移,一些新的...

兰戈re是什么
兰戈re最早由IBM公司于1964年推出,目的是为了简化COBOL语言并提高软件的可重用性和可维护性。它相对于其他编程语言的优势在于其具有丰富的模块化特性、规范的数据格式和清晰的程序结构,可以帮助软件工程师快速开发高质量的企业级应用程序,并且容易维护和更新。2、兰戈re主要应用在哪些场合?兰戈re主要应用于...

er.字母组合发音,在什么情况下发什么音?
例如:everyday[ei]handbag[]blackboard[:]有些词随着语言的发展,前后两部分已失去其单独存在的意义,融合成为一个词。其中的非重读部分要按非重读音节的读音规则发音。例如:sun太阳 + day[ei]日子 > Sunday[i] 星期天holy神圣 + day[ei]日子 > holiday[i] 假日break中断 + fast[a:]斋戒 > breakfast[]...

绥宁县15022996125: C语言编程时什么时候用return0? -
点泼克立: 一般分两种情况:1、带返回值的main函数如果用return 0;一般表示你的应用程序执行成功,如果返回非零值表示运行失败.如: int main() {if(fun1()==FALSE)return 1;return 0; }2、自己编写的带返回值的函数,可以用return 0; 不同的数据类型代表不同的意义,如:布尔型return 0 表示假;int、long等就代表一个实际的数值了.

绥宁县15022996125: C语言中什么时候该用return,什么时候不用? -
点泼克立: 当你定义函数的时候才要用,有些函数有返回值,也就是调用一个函数之后,该函数返回一个值给你. 如 int fun(int a) 这个函数就要用return ,而且return 后面跟的变量或字面常量应该是整形才对,如果是不能自动转换成整形的数据如double型...

绥宁县15022996125: c 语言 什么情况下用到return1 和return 0,还有这是什么意思 -
点泼克立: // return 0或者1关键是看你有没有使用这个返回值,如一个输出函数,不需要返回值 int my_output() { printf("Hello World!\n"); return 1; }// 这里即可以return 0;也可以return 1;因为实际中不需要此返回值,所以此函数还可以写成 void my_...

绥宁县15022996125: c语言中return 0是不是必须的,有什么作用 -
点泼克立: 不是必须有,主函数定义类型为int main()要加上return 0; 如果主函数定义成void main()则不需要return 0; 高级程序员一般都用带返回值return 0;

绥宁县15022996125: C语言中return 0 只能用在主函数最后吗?还是说副函数最后也能用?表示是函数结束还是整个程序结束? -
点泼克立: 不是只能用在主函数最后.有返回值的函数都需要一个return语句,表示一个函数的结束,主函数也是一个函数.主函数的结束就是一个程序的结束.

绥宁县15022996125: C语言中,是不是 return 0在什么情况都可以写入到最后 -
点泼克立: 不是的,C语言标准格式是在定义主函数的时候定义其类型, 就比如void main()就表示不需要返回值,所以不用return,如果定义的是 int main() 则需要返回值,有这个的好处是当程序执行完后能检测程序的正确性和可行性, 定义这个0的时候是当函数正常执行时就能返回一个0的数给主函数,当不能正常执行时会返回一个非0的数 这个在谭浩强第四版第六页的最下面注释里有详细介绍,

绥宁县15022996125: C语言中return 0有什么用? -
点泼克立: 在主调函数中,可以根据这个返回值,判断被调用程序的执行情况.如果被调用的函数正常结束,就会执行这个return 0;就能判定它不是异常结束(如内存溢出、除以0出错、打开指定的文件失败等等出错情况而导致程序不能继续运行而异常中止).

绥宁县15022996125: C语言每次都要在结束时加return 0吗 -
点泼克立: 在C语言中,return函数有两种原型1、return 1;2、return (1)这两种原型是等价的.关于return的几句话是:1、有些函数确实可以不需要return,自然结束即可,如上面的OutputSomething();2、有些人习惯为return的返回值加一对(),如: return ...

绥宁县15022996125: C语言程序设计时,什么时候会用上return函数?谢谢
点泼克立: 主函数如果正常结束,会返回一个0. return 0; //默认可以不写.其他函数如果不是void返回类型的话. 就要用return 返回一个值给调用他的函数. 比如 int a(){.....最后要用return n; //n是一个整形}

绥宁县15022996125: C语言return 0出现在哪里? -
点泼克立: (1) 如果你的主函数是int型的,那么就应该有return 0这句话,这个返回值是给系统用的. 0表示程序正常退出,但是如果你不写这句话,能编译通过,但是会有警告,警告如下:warning C4508: 'main' : function should return a value; 'void' return ...

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网